Today I am going to post the instructions for creating an enclosure that I made a couple of weeks ago. The basic structure of this cage cost me around $15. With cage furnishings and such, the project’s total cost was about $25. Aside from being inexpensive, the final product is very durable, versatile, and easy to clean.
For this project, my enclosure of choice was a Sterilite 50qt Ultra shelf tote with latching lid. As long as you are housing a gecko and not a snake, the lid latches tight enough that there should be no concerns about security. The only product number I managed to locate was 19378606 which seems to be for a clear container with a gray lid. The one I chose was purchased at Wal-Mart for $7 and has a clear lid.
